Mining Forum Europe 2026 summary
15 Apr, 2026Production and operational milestones
Targeting a sustainable production rate of 850,000 tons per year, with key milestones including the commissioning of the paste backfill plant, which remains on schedule for Q3 and is not expected to be a bottleneck due to contingency plans in place.
$100–$125 million in CapEx this year is focused on operational sustainability, with $10 million allocated for exploration to expand the resource base.
Workforce development emphasizes training local staff and reducing reliance on expatriates, leveraging expertise from the Chelopech operation.
A 20-day shutdown for tailings maintenance in Q2 is not expected to impact sales guidance, supported by a disciplined operational track record.
Exploration and project development
Dumitru Potok resumed drilling in Q1 with a 20,000-metre program aimed at expanding the gold-copper resource, with expectations for significant growth beyond the current 4 million ounces.
Čoka Rakita, discovered in 2022, is progressing through permitting with construction targeted for 2027; the permitting process is seen as efficient and similar to other Balkan jurisdictions.
The Chelopech Wedge zone discovery shows grades 2–5 times higher than current reserves, with potential to extend mine life beyond the current 10 years.
Strategic and financial outlook
Balkan operations benefit from strong infrastructure, educated workforce, and manageable supply chain and energy risks, supporting nearly $1 billion in free cash flow this year.
Loma Larga is considered optionality and not a current growth focus, with strategic emphasis on Balkan assets.
Cost structure remains stable, with electricity as a higher cost component than fuel, but overall volatility is low and well-managed.
Ada Tepe processing facilities will be decommissioned and repurposed for Čoka Rakita, with personnel being retrained and redeployed.
